AI陪聊软件的对话生成原理与技术

在当今这个信息爆炸的时代,人工智能技术已经渗透到了我们生活的方方面面。其中,AI陪聊软件作为一种新兴的社交工具,受到了广泛关注。本文将深入探讨AI陪聊软件的对话生成原理与技术,带您了解这个领域的奇妙世界。

一、AI陪聊软件的起源与发展

AI陪聊软件起源于自然语言处理(NLP)领域。随着互联网的普及和大数据技术的兴起,人们对于社交的需求日益增长,而传统的社交方式已经无法满足人们的多样化需求。于是,AI陪聊软件应运而生,为用户提供了一种全新的社交体验。

AI陪聊软件的发展历程可以分为以下几个阶段:

  1. 初创阶段:以简单的聊天机器人为主,功能单一,无法进行深度交流。

  2. 发展阶段:引入机器学习技术,使聊天机器人具备了一定的自主学习能力,能够根据用户输入的内容进行回答。

  3. 成熟阶段:结合深度学习、自然语言理解等技术,使聊天机器人具备更强的对话生成能力,能够与用户进行更加自然、流畅的交流。

二、AI陪聊软件的对话生成原理

AI陪聊软件的对话生成原理主要基于以下技术:

  1. 自然语言处理(NLP):NLP是AI陪聊软件的核心技术,它包括分词、词性标注、句法分析、语义理解等环节。通过NLP技术,聊天机器人能够理解用户的输入,并生成相应的回答。

  2. 机器学习:机器学习是AI陪聊软件实现智能对话的关键技术。通过大量训练数据,聊天机器人可以学习到各种对话模式,从而提高对话的准确性和流畅性。

  3. 深度学习:深度学习是机器学习的一个分支,它通过模拟人脑神经元的工作方式,对大量数据进行学习,从而实现高度智能化的对话生成。

  4. 对话管理:对话管理是AI陪聊软件实现流畅对话的关键技术。它包括对话状态跟踪、意图识别、对话策略等环节,使聊天机器人能够在对话过程中保持上下文一致性。

三、AI陪聊软件的技术实现

  1. 数据采集与预处理:首先,需要从互联网、书籍、文章等渠道收集大量文本数据,并进行预处理,如去除噪声、分词、词性标注等。

  2. 模型训练:将预处理后的数据输入到深度学习模型中,通过反向传播算法进行训练,使模型能够学会识别和生成对话。

  3. 对话生成:在对话过程中,聊天机器人根据用户输入的内容,结合对话管理技术,生成相应的回答。

  4. 评估与优化:通过人工评估和用户反馈,对聊天机器人的对话质量进行评估,并根据评估结果对模型进行优化。

四、AI陪聊软件的应用场景

  1. 社交娱乐:用户可以通过AI陪聊软件与机器人进行聊天,缓解孤独感,寻找情感寄托。

  2. 客户服务:企业可以将AI陪聊软件应用于客服领域,提高客服效率,降低人力成本。

  3. 教育培训:AI陪聊软件可以应用于教育培训领域,为学生提供个性化辅导,提高学习效果。

  4. 心理咨询:AI陪聊软件可以辅助心理咨询师进行心理疏导,为用户提供心理支持。

总之,AI陪聊软件的对话生成原理与技术为我们带来了全新的社交体验。随着人工智能技术的不断发展,相信AI陪聊软件将会在更多领域发挥重要作用,为我们的生活带来更多便利。

猜你喜欢:聊天机器人API